The Cellometer Auto 2000 has been particularly optimized to analyze primary cells from bone marrow, cord blood, peripheral blood, and other complex samples for use in various research areas, such as:
- Suspensions of tumor cells for oncology
- Stem cells for cellular therapy
- Splenocytes for development of vaccines
- PBMCs for immunology
- Nucleated cells for transplantation
Both live and dead nucleated cells can be stained with dual-color fluorescence. This produces precise viability results even in the presence of red blood cells, platelets, and debris. Precise analysis of both “clean” and “messy” samples allows the Cellometer Auto 2000 to assess samples at many different points throughout sample processing, right from initial collection through to separation and cryopreservation.

No Interference from Red Blood Cells, Platelets, or Debris
The dual-fluorescence AO/PI technique uses nuclear staining dyes that adhere to nucleic acids in the cell nucleus. Since a majority of the mature mammalian red blood cells lack nuclei, only live mononuclear cells and dead mononuclear cells create a fluorescent signal. This means, red blood cells do not have to be lysed, which saves time and prevents the additional sample preparation step. Debris, platelets, and red blood cells are not counted in the fluorescent channels.
The Advantage of Fluorescent Counting For Primary Cells
The following images reveal the benefit of fluorescent counting for primary cells. The bright-field image demonstrates the combination of platelets, red blood cells, and nucleated cells present in the sample. Only the live nucleated cells and dead nucleated cells are observed and counted in the red and green fluorescent channels.
Fresh human pe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MCs) were spiked with different amounts of red blood cells. All cells (both RBC and nucleated) were counted in the bright-field channel. Subsequently, nucleated cells were counted in the green fluorescent channel. Different amounts of red blood cells (1.8%, 4.6%, and 8.9%) did not have any impact on the nucleated cell count.

Cellometer Precision
The Cellometer Auto 2000 cell counter provides exceptional reproducibility, with a % coefficient of variation (CV) of less than 10% for fluorescent concentration as well as viability measurements.
The following data is based on four preparations of Jurkat cells stained with a fluorescent nuclear-staining dye called propidium iodide.
The Cellometer Disposable Imaging Chambers contain a pair of separately enclosed chambers with an accurately controlled height. A 20 µL cell suspension is placed into the chamber using a regular single-channel pipette. This chamber, in turn, is embedded into the Cellometer cell counter and the cells are finally imaged.
This method of sample loading and analysis is simple and suitable for fragile cells.
